This poster was the advertisement for an art show in Oberusel, Germany that took place in 1990 at Gallerie L9. The work was of interest to the local historical society, as much of the paintings exhibited were made locally during the late 1960’s and early 1970’s, as part of Ferro’s Guggenheim Fellowship. The cluster of buildings in the poster’s image were painted in 1988.
